2015 presidential election holds Feb. 14 •Details of INEC’s 2014/2015 timetable
INEC Politics, Latest Politics Saturday, January 25th, 2014Views: 1502

Nigeria’s next Presidential and National Assembly Elections will hold on February 14, 2015, the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) announced last night.
The electoral umpire in a statement issued in Abuja by its Secretary, Mrs. Augusta Ogakwu, also indicated that the Governorship and State House of Assembly Elections would take place February 28, 2015.
The timetable also accommodates elections to be held this year: June 21, 2014 for the Ekiti State Governorship Election and August 9, 2014 for the Osun State governorship ballot. Below is a summary of the timetable:
June 21, 2014: Ekiti Governorship Election
Aug 9, 2014: Governorship Election
Feb 14, 2015: Presidential, N/Assembly elections
Feb 28, 2015: Governorship, State Assembly elections
